There's no place like home for St. Anne, who bounced back after a loss on the road last Thursday. They narrowly escaped with a victory as the team sidled past the Clifton Central Comets 2-1. That's more bragging rights for the Cardinals, who also won the pair's last head-to-head.
It was an exciting match in which no team won back-to-back sets, but at the end of the day St. Anne got the one that really mattered. Once all was said and done, the final score wound up at 26-24, 21-25, 25-21.

St. Anne was led to victory by Tessa DeYoung and Tatum Kirkland. DeYoung had 15 kills, eight digs, and three aces, while Kirkland had eight digs and four aces. Those eight digs gave Kirkland a new career-high. The team also got some help courtesy of Demi Duncan, who had six digs, five kills, and three blocks.
St. Anne's win was their fifth straight at home dating back to last season, which pushed their record up to 4-2. As for Clifton Central, they have been struggling recently as they've lost four of their last five matches. That's put a noticeable dent in their 5-11 record this season.
